Pros

IF given FT,you will receive min 32hrs and better than min wage(currently $11.) PT work pays $8 &some get less than 15 hrs per WK. The work itself is SIMPLE,no challenges. stores have a loyal following,much Christian decor displayed.

Cons

mgmt not interested in labor: lip service but not practiced. among these "Christians" feels like a viper pit: morale low,back-stabbing,gossip,goldbricks . driving out real workers by cutting hours and keeping those who tow the line(shut up). promised when engaged in slave labor readying store(12-16hrs day x 20 straight days) that you'd get FT spot- then hired new PT for holidays instead of giving those w/"sweat-equity" the hrs. most(even FT) still looking elsewhere.this store does not post schedules in advance=fri find out for week starting mon !? projects need completion?get them to stay late/come early - a little planning,scheduling would go long way. mistakes made receive write ups- but training( yes, WE learned from them) would prevent in first place.
